Context: Ardenfell line margins slipped three points over two quarters. Drivers: input steel costs, aggressive discounting at the Westmoor branch, and a stale price book. Proposal: uplift list prices four percent, tighten discount authority to regional level, sunset the two lowest-margin SKUs. Risk: volume loss at Halverton accounts, estimated under two percent. Decision requested at Thursday's review. Modelling assumptions are in the appendix pack. The commercial reasoning leadership wants kept close is noted directly below.

board note of tajop-yajof: The finance team signed off on a budget of $77.6 million for Project Pramir.

# DocLint client setup — notes for the weekly eng sync.
# Prosecheck, our documentation linter, now validates every
# markdown file in the Quillbarn repo before merge. The client
# below talks to the Prosecheck gateway; timeouts are set to 5s
# because the lint pass can be slow on large docs. Per Marit's
# request, the key now lives directly below this comment.

API key for bageg-kajef: vxb2-ss

## Changed defaults

Heads up: the Ledgerline tax-rate lookup cache now defaults to a 15-minute TTL instead of 24 hours. Turns out rates in the Veldt County sandbox were going stale mid-demo, which was embarrassing. Eviction is now LRU rather than FIFO, and the cache warms on boot. If you're reviewing, check that nothing hardcodes the old TTL. The new defaults land as follows.

deployment values, bajop-taweg:
holwyn:
  log_level: debug
  metrics_host: metrics.holwyn.zemvarsys.internal
  pool_size: 32